Mr. James whitehead asks: :confused: I have a KXTD1232 and want to have certain phones all ring at once, but only certain nominated extentions, so for example if an external person rings a number (xxxx) xxxxxx then it ring 3 or 4 phones all at the same time. I cannot figure out what I need to do, I have a hunt group which works but only rings one ext then the next etc. Thanks in advance, James.

A ring group will ring all phones in that group at the same time. A hunt group searches for extensions logged in and searches according to how it is set up. Circular or terminating. MrG

Put the extension you want to ring in there own extension group in program 602. I'm not sure of your default extension numbers on the UK versions, I know they are different then the US version. Program 813 should show you the default settings for "floating number assignments" You would assign the DDI to the extension number of that group. OBT and Peter Doyle are both familiar with the UK versions. Maybe one of them could help us out? MrG.

Thank you all, I have managed to sort it now anyway using my laptop and serial cable and the Panasonic software, just added ext to a hunt group which was set to ring, then in the DDI section I set the hunt group number to be used for the ddi, simple really.
